Step 1: Pre-Approval

The first step in the mortgage approval process is obtaining a pre-approval. This provides you with a clear idea of how much you can borrow and demonstrates to sellers that you are a serious buyer. To get pre-approved, you will need to submit financial documents such as income proof, credit reports, and details of your assets and liabilities.

Step 2: Finding the Right Lender

Choosing a lender is a crucial part of the mortgage process. It's important to compare rates and terms from different lenders to find the best deal for your situation. Consider working with a mortgage broker who can offer advice and access to multiple lenders, potentially saving you both time and money.

Understanding Your Mortgage Options

Once you've selected a lender, you'll need to decide on the type of mortgage that suits your needs. In Ontario, you have several options:

  • Fixed-rate mortgages: These have a set interest rate for the entire term.
  • Variable-rate mortgages: The interest rate fluctuates with market conditions.
  • Open and closed mortgages: Open mortgages allow for extra payments without penalties, while closed ones have restrictions.

Step 3: Submitting Your Application

After selecting your mortgage type, the next step is submitting a formal application. This involves providing detailed information about your financial status, property details, and employment history. Ensure all documents are accurate and complete to avoid delays in processing.

Step 4: Underwriting and Approval

Once your application is submitted, it enters the underwriting stage. During this phase, the lender evaluates your creditworthiness and assesses the property's value. It's crucial to stay in touch with your lender during this time in case any additional information or clarification is needed.

Final Steps to Mortgage Approval

The underwriting process concludes with a final decision on your mortgage application. If approved, you will receive a commitment letter outlining the terms and conditions of the loan. Carefully review this document to ensure everything aligns with your expectations.

Step 5: Closing the Deal

The final step in the mortgage approval process is closing the deal. This involves signing all necessary paperwork and paying any closing costs associated with the transaction. Once everything is finalized, you can officially take ownership of your new home!
